I have been slowly working away at basic rifleman kit over the past few months. I’m completely ew to this, and have mostly been taking pointers and inspiration from posts on here, YouTube videos and historical photographs of 90s and early 2000s operators.

My full sustainment kit is being worked on and will be stowed in a modified Turkish ALICE pack. Belt kit and chest rig planned to hold the following:

Chest Rig:
-6-9 x magazines depending on rifle type
-1 compass, 1 multi-tool, 1 head lamp, 1 lighter, 1 construction site sharpie, 1 flare
-1 compression bandage, 1 TQ, 1 triangle bandage
-1 comms systems (planning to pack in unused smoke grenade pouch

Belt Kit:
-2 canteens
-Butt back contents: 1 poncho, 2 x spare socks, 1 rifle cleaning kit, 1500 calorie dry rations, IFAK kit (includes electrolytes and water purification tablets), paracord bundle

Any glaring issues? Any essential items or pouches missing? The butt pack is really crammed right now and I was considering added a GP pouch to the belt but I want to minimize unnecessary gear.
